Chandrautee Chunee Lall

The Incredidibly Melodious and Unforgettable Chandrautee Chunee Lall of Cap-de-Ville, Point Fortin, Trinidad, started singing when she was just 6yrs old. She represented her school, the Cap-de-Ville Government, in the Aunty Kay competition on many occasions placing first every time. She entered the National Independence Day Competition at the age of 9 where she placed 3rd.

Bywah Bhola

Bywah Bhola (affectionately known as “Our Local C.H. Atma”) Born on August 20, 1924, in Tulsa Trace, Penal, Trinidad, West Indies, Bywah Bhola was the cherished son of Mungarie and Bhola. Bobby Armoogam

Bobby Armoogam a very Popular Percussionist was born in Trinidad and migrated to Canada as a young man. As a young lad living in Trinidad, over time he had a number of years of musical training whilst playing in several orchestras.
